✦ Synopsis
A new regioselective route to 2-ethoxycarbonylmethyl-1,2dihydro-N-methylquinolines and 1-ethoxycarbonylmethyl-1,2-dihydro-N-methylisoquinolines is described starting from methylquinolinium or -isoquinolinium iodides
